Nice fisheye shots, I've always fancies a fisheye for some skateboarding shots, but the expense has been hard to justify for something that I think wouldn't get used alot after the initial appeal.

That adjustable ND filter is very interesting, this thread is one of my favourites in the fprum, and they talk about an adjustabl;e ND often.
https://photography-on-the.net …ead.php?t=22425​8&page=613

The one they always talk about is the http://www.singh-ray.com/varind.html (external link)
which is several hundred dollars! and they use it with a step up ring to fit.
The benefit si being able to shoot @ f/1.2 in bright sunlight with OCF shutter speeds.

I'm tempted to try the 7dayshop one.
